Village President to Host Public Forum Dec. 11

Village President Anan Abu-Taleb and Village Trustee Peter Barber invite Oak Park residents to attend the third community forum on Wednesday, December 11th from 7:00 p.m. to 8:30 p.m. in the Veterans Room at the Main Library, 834 Lake Street. This meeting will focus on Oak Park’s economic future and how the Board can best drive growth and vitality.
“The Oak Park Village Board must do more to support economic growth in Oak Park,” said President Abu-Taleb. “By investing in the creativity and ingenuity of Oak Park’s families, we can attract new businesses, create jobs and build a better Oak Park.”
These public forums fulfill a campaign pledge made by President Abu-Taleb to increase transparency and promote dialogue directly with Villagers on the issues they care about most. Citizens’ proposals from previous forums have helped shape the Board’s agenda on issues including the Lake & Forest development, parking and tree planting.

Trustee Barber and President Abu-Taleb look forward to the opportunity to hear directly from Oak Park citizens about the best ways to encourage local business development.
There will also be time for residents to discuss other issues of their choice. Please come and join your neighbors for a lively and informative discussion!
